JD.com founder recently reaffirmed a corporate vow to safeguard the jobs of its approximately 900,000 workers in China from being replaced by AI systems or robots. This commitment was reported by Straits Times, highlighting the company's proactive approach to workforce transition. To operationalize this pledge, JD.com has set up more than 80 training bases scattered throughout the country. These facilities are designed to retrain employees whose roles may be impacted by increasing automation. The initiative reflects JD.com's broader strategy of balancing technological advancement with social responsibility, ensuring that its massive labor force is not left behind. The company has not disclosed specific timelines for the retraining programs or detailed the number of workers already enrolled. However, the scale of the training network suggests a systematic effort to upgrade skills in areas such as data analytics, warehouse automation management, and customer service technologies. JD.com's founder has publicly stated that protecting jobs is a core principle, indicating that the company prioritizes employee welfare alongside efficiency gains. This announcement comes amid a broader industry trend where Chinese technology firms are grappling with the dual pressures of automation-driven productivity and social stability. JD.com's pledge may set a precedent for other major employers in the logistics and retail sectors. The training bases represent a substantial investment in human capital, potentially mitigating the negative societal impacts of technological disruption. From a market perspective, JD.com's approach could influence its labor costs and operational flexibility. By reskilling workers rather than replacing them, the company may retain institutional knowledge and employee morale, which could translate into long-term operational resilience. However, the effectiveness of such retraining programs is uncertain; success would likely depend on the alignment of new skills with market demand. The move also aligns with Chinese government policies that encourage stable employment and skills development. Nonetheless, investors may scrutinize the costs of maintaining such a large workforce in an era of increasing automation, weighing them against potential efficiency gains from technology. For investors, JD.com's labor strategy may be seen as a positive differentiator in terms of corporate governance and social responsibility. It suggests a management philosophy that values long-term stakeholder value over short-term cost-cutting through automation. However, the financial implications are nuanced. Retraining programs require upfront expenditure that could dampen near-term margins, potentially reducing profitability in upcoming quarters. Conversely, a stable, skilled workforce might lead to lower turnover-related costs and higher productivity over time. The broader implications for the Chinese e-commerce sector could be significant if competitors adopt similar policies. JD.com's commitment may reinforce its brand image among consumers and policymakers, possibly leading to more favorable regulatory treatment. Yet, the company would likely need to continuously demonstrate that its investment in workers does not erode competitive efficiency. As with any corporate social initiative, outcomes remain subject to execution quality and market conditions. The technology sector will watch closely for JD.com's upcoming quarterly results to gauge how these commitments affect its financial performance.
